Contact UsAs a world-class institution committed to research, BINUS UNIVERSITY has developed numerous research programmes and strives to facilitate research-related activities for its faculty members. BINUS UNIVERSITY therefore makes available grants, funding opportunities as well as all-encompassing research tools in order to support wide-ranging research initiatives. In doing so, the university has successfully proposed viable solutions for a large variety of sectors including food biotechnology, computer system, medicine, and bioinformatics among others. As such, BINUS UNIVERSITY is renowned as a highly-proficient partner by industry leaders; currently, the university has established research collaboration with Gudpoin and Yamaha. Moreover, BINUS International is a leading local partner for a number of esteemed institutions of higher education overseas illustrating the university’s extended efforts in spearheading research development.
BINUS UNIVERSITY’s extensive international network of partners of higher education institutions as well as businesses enables its students to partake in a wide array of student mobility programmes, internships, and student exchange opportunities. Furthermore, through its 3+1 enrichment programme initiative, undergraduate students are offered a year of experience in community development, research engagements, and start-up incubators among others. Leading these key programmes are the BINUS Global Collaboration Center, BINUS Career, BINUS Entrepreneurship Center, the Research and Technology Transfer Office, and Teach For Indonesia.
BINUS UNIVERSITY is committed to delivering unsurpassed student experience services thus the university makes available programmes as well as organisations ranging from Alumni Network and BINUS UNIVERSITY Learning Community. To encourage students in partaking in community development initiatives, BINUS UNIVERSITY has also setup Teach For Indonesia thus enabling enrolled students the opportunity to closely engage with Indonesian society. Under the guidance of the International Office, BINUS UNIVERSITY continues to successfully implement recruitment strategies for international students by offering courses that are taught in English. In the coming years, BINUS UNIVERSITY is aiming to increase the number of enrolled local and international students particularly from China and the ASEAN in keeping with its extensive list of university partners in the aforementioned regions. Currently, BINUS UNIVERSITY offers the BINA NUSANTARA Mandarin Club as well as the Mandarin Literature Student Organisation which strives to facilitate students from Chinese-speaking regions; these clubs also enable students to explore BINUS UNIVERSITY’s diverse cultural background.

BINUS University will be hosting 27 students and 3 facilitators from Singapore Polytechnic as part of the Learning Express (LeX) collaboration which will take place from the 2nd to the 13th September 2019. From BINUS University, 27 students will have the chance to work closely with their Singaporean peers to find innovative solutions to local challenges. The program will involve intensive immersion with a community in Rusunawa Pesakih (Daan Mogot, Jakarta Barat) to identify specific issues and needs facing the local community and to formulate sustainable and innovative solutions using the Design Thinking approach.
The program will involve the BINUS students cooperating directly with the students from Singapore Polytechnic on 3 project areas, namely waste management, community farming and community engagement. These three specific areas present unique challenges in Indonesia and therefore require a fresh approach which the format of the collaborative project offers. This program will provide students from both universities with an occasion to work closely with peers from a different culture, thus offering a different viewpoint which will demand strong intercultural communication skills and team work alongside the other varied demands of the project such as critical thinking and solution focused analysis.
Working closely with Teach for Indonesia (TFI), the program provides the opportunity for BINUS University to expand the scope of its international programs to community development activities and social innovation projects that benefit local communities in Indonesia with the potential for broader applications.
